Why IP55 protection matters

Off-grid solar systems often work in real environments, not clean test rooms. Dust, moisture, insects, and temperature changes can affect equipment over time.

An IP55 off-grid inverter provides a higher protection level than traditional IP20 designs and is suitable for more demanding installation conditions.

For long-term off-grid living, better protection can reduce risk and give users more confidence in daily operation.


Why quiet operation matters

Many traditional off-grid inverters can become noisy under load or during charging. For workshops or industrial spaces, this may not be a major issue. But for homes, cabins, and residential solar systems, noise can affect comfort.

A quiet off-grid inverter is especially important if the inverter is installed near people. Lower noise can make the system feel more premium and less intrusive.

For users living with the system every day, quiet operation is not a small detail. It is part of the total user experience.

Is IP55 useful indoors?

Yes. Even indoor technical rooms can have dust, moisture, and temperature changes. IP55 can provide extra protection compared with basic indoor designs.
